    The SAP error message HRPADBE_ABSENCES030 with the description "No entry in table T5BP6" typically occurs in the context of absence management in the SAP HR module. This error indicates that the system is trying to access a configuration or data entry in the table T5BP6, which is related to absence types or absence management, but it cannot find a corresponding entry.
    
    Cause: Missing Configuration: The most common cause of this error is that the necessary configuration for absence types has not been set up in the system. This could be due to missing entries in the T5BP6 table, which stores the absence type configurations. Incorrect Data Entry: There may be an incorrect or incomplete entry in the related infotypes (e.g., infotype 2001 for absences) that is trying to reference an absence type that does not exist in T5BP6.
